Commercial Invoice Best Practices for Smooth Export

To secure a seamless export process, meticulously generating your commercial statement is absolutely important. Be sure to include all required details, such as a correct account of the products, their value, the purchaser's and vendor's complete contact details, and the incoterms. Besides, explicitly mention the currency and incorporate a genuine purchase order number. A thorough commercial statement helps eliminate obstacles at border and lessens the chance of charges.
